What is SCHD?
SCHD is a ETFs handled by Charles Schwab. Its primary goal is to track the total return of the Dow Jones U.S. Dividend 100 Index. This index includes high dividend yielding U.S. business that are known for their strong basics and good history of dividend payments.

Here are some attributes of SCHD:

How to Use the SCHD Semi-Annual Dividend Calculator
Using a semi-annual dividend calculator is relatively uncomplicated. Here’s a step-by-step guide:
Determine Your Share Count: Identify the number of shares of SCHD you own.Find the Dividend Rate: Look up the existing annual dividend per share for SCHD. For example, if SCHD pays a ₤ 2.00 dividend per share annually, you’ll utilize this figure.Input the Data: Use the formula from the calculator to identify your semi-annual circulations.
Example Calculation:

Assume you own 100 shares of SCHD, and the annual dividend per share is ₤ 2.00.
Annual Dividend = 100 shares × ₤ 2.00/ share = ₤ 200Semi-Annual Dividend = ₤ 200/ 2 = ₤ 100
Thus, if you hold 100 shares, you can anticipate roughly ₤ 100 every six months from SCHD dividends.
